Input-output norms require imported inputs to match specified proportions and be used in the declared export product. Input-output norms prescribe permitted proportions of inputs for manufacture of specified fibreglass export products, listing required inputs and their quantities relative to the export product. The Fibreglass Tissue entry is marked SION and suspended by Public Notice No. 03/2024-25. Applicants must ensure imported goods correspond to those used in the declared export product, and that actual imports align with the listed proportions which constitute the compliance benchmark.
